Comprehending the Web Link Between Hernias and Post-Meal Discomfort
When you consume, your body goes through a complicated process of digestion that can occasionally trigger pain if you have a hernia. This occurs due to the fact that a hernia takes place when a body organ or cells protrudes through a vulnerable point in the abdominal wall.
As food moves with your digestive system tract, it might put pressure on this weakened location. You could feel discomfort or discomfort, especially after taking in bigger dishes or details foods that cause bloating.
In addition, the activity of your intestinal tracts during digestion can exacerbate the hernia, leading to extra extreme experiences. Recognizing this connection is essential, as it aids you identify possible triggers and make dietary modifications to manage pain successfully.

Common Signs of hernia Pain After Consuming
If you have a hernia, you could discover details signs after consuming that signal discomfort. Commonly, you may experience sharp or hurting discomfort in your abdomen, particularly around the hernia website. This discomfort can magnify after meals, specifically if you've consumed a big section or hefty foods.
Bloating and gas are also regular grievances, making you feel annoyingly full. You could even observe a visible lump in your abdominal areas that becomes extra noticable post-eating.
Nausea or vomiting and occasional throwing up can happen, particularly if the hernia is triggering an obstruction. If you find yourself experiencing these symptoms continually after meals, it's essential to consult a medical care professional for proper analysis and guidance.
Methods for Taking Care Of hernia Pain After Meals
To take care of hernia pain after dishes successfully, think about making some dietary and way of life modifications.
Beginning by consuming smaller, much more regular meals as opposed to large sections, which can reduce pressure on your abdominal area. Focus on low-fat, high-fiber foods to reduce digestion. Prevent spicy, acidic, or fried foods that might set off discomfort.
In addition, maintain a healthy and balanced weight to reduce pressure on your stomach wall surface.
After eating, try to remain upright for a minimum of two hours to help digestion; this can help protect against discomfort. Mild activities like walking can additionally advertise digestion, but prevent intense exercise promptly after dishes.
Remaining moisturized is crucial-- drink lots of water throughout the day to sustain digestion health and wellness and overall wellness.
